The picturesque village of Kefalas is situated approximately 4 km to the east of Vamos. During the Venetian occupation higher and lower Kefalas were classed as two separate villages, however, today they have become one. It is a large village built facing the sea and in parts with spectacular views all the way to Rethymnon. The architecture is dominated by the influence of the early and late years of the Turkish occupation. This influence is well preserved despite the existence of other architectural styles. The Church of Timios Stavros built in the 16th century is the oldest building in the village while the more recent churches of Panagia, Agios Antonios, and Michael the archangel, are the works of Kefalas craftsmen, and are excellent examples of folk architecture of the 19th century.
A further example of the work of the same craftsmen is the Public School of Kefalas, which is underging renovation and will house an Environmental Educational Centre, a foundation that will play a definitive role in the development of the municipality of Vamos.
